Hi
I have a Midwell with FANUC O-M controller.
In MDI-mode I run:
G90 G00 X10 Y10
Instead of moving absolute it's moving incremental, there is no difference if I run with G91.
Which parameters can affect this?

This is from the MDI Operation section of the 0M-C/D manual.
In MDI operation, the setting (absolute) determines whether the
commands are absolute or incremental. The G code (G90/G91) is
ignored.
So, go to the Settings screen and set Absolute to 0 or 1 depending on which mode you want.
